Q: How do I find who I am looking for?
A: There are a number of ways, but the search function on the top of each page provides the most straight forward method.
You might also want to try looking at the Surnames function located to the left of each page if you don't have a clear picture of who you're looking for. 
Clicking "Surnames" brings you to a list of all surnames in the database. Click on the first letter of the last name, or check the list of Top 30 Surnames to see if yours is there. Click the surname to see the list of all individuals with that name. Locate the one you want and click the name. This brings you to the Individual Page for that person. Details of birth, marriage, death as well as family members and sources are on this page.

Q: How do I find an individual's ancestors?
A: Once you locate an individual and have displayed the person's details, the easiest method is to press the Ancestors tab. All tabs are found on top of the blue bar.
This will show you a graphical display of both the paternal and maternal ancestors.
Once you have the ancestor chart displayed, you can click on the arrows located at the far right ancestor if you need to see
additional ancestors. There are a number of formats for you to choose from
(Standard, Compact, Box, Text, Ahnentafel, and Media) to display ancestors.
Try clicking on the various options and see which one works best for you.

Q: How can I tell if two individuals are related?
A: The Relationship tab will show a graphic display of all the people between two relatives.
To use this function, locate the first individual and press the Relationship tab.
Then enter a name in the box and use the find button to locate the second person to be displayed.
Once you have the two people selected click the calculate button to display their relationship. You will see a graphic display linking the two individuals and at the bottom of the chart the relationship will be written out.

Q: What is the Timeline function?
A: A timeline is displayed for an individual when the Timeline tab is clicked.
The timeline shows important events in history that occurred during the life of an individual or a group of individuals.
It gives you a unique perspective to see what was going on in the world during the lives of our ancestors.

Q: Why can't I see all the information on a certain person?
A: We take great pains to protect the privacy of all family members.
All names, dates and other information of living individuals are 'hidden'.
Registered users can have access to this information.
If you are a direct descendant or relative of people listed on this website,
please take a moment to register by clicking on "Register for a User Account" to the left.
You will be asked to provide evidence of your relationship. When accepted, you will be able to
view all records of your ancestor's descendants contained in the database.
